Abstract

Scientific research and innovation management practice have emphasised the important role of individual competencies in meeting the challenges of the digital transformation. However, it still lacks empirical studies that strive to determine how certain competencies of employees might affect the success of the digital transformation itself. In order to empirically determine the individual contribution of specific employee competencies to a successful digital transformation in terms of a high Industrial Internet of Things (IIoT) usage performance, a quantitative study among German component manufacturers of the capital goods industry was conducted. Drawing upon a sample of 284 employees, our results reveal that high developed cognitive and processual competencies of individuals promote the digital transformation processes of a firm. Surprisingly, social competencies have only a little influence. Furthermore, our findings also confirmed that a high IIoT usage performance is beneficial for a firm, significantly enhancing divisional success.
